python+vue+elementui企业会议管理系统django

当今社会竞争日益激烈,公司单位内部会议不断增多,会议信息量增大,而手工会议管理作业效率低,容易出错。为了公司各部门能进行良好的了解与沟通,对会议内容进行信息化、准确化、高效化的管理,因此有必要进行会议记录管理系统的开发与设计。

 

前端技术:nodejs+vue+elementui。


 我们最初的项目结构由五个文件组成:
  manage.py:使用django-admin命令行工具的快捷方式。它用于运行与我们项目相关的管理命令。我们将使用它来运行开发服务器,运行测试,创建迁移等等。
  __init.py:这个空文件告诉python这个文件夹是一个python包。
  settings.py:这个文件包含了所有的项目配置。将来我们会一直提到这个文件!
  urls.py:这个文件负责映射我们项目中的路由和路径。例如,如果你想在访问URL / about/ 时显示某些内容,则必须先在这里做映射关系。
  wsgi.py:该文件是用于部署的简单网关接口。你可以暂且先不用关心她的内容,就先让他在那里就好了。
 django自带了一个简单的网络服务器。在开发过程中非常方便,所以我们无需安装任何其他软件即可在本地运行项目。我们可以通过执行命令来测试一下它:
 python manage.py runserver

 

 

有效的会议管理是有用的管理工具,他能达到高效的沟通意见,作出好的决议,使执行者认同,共同努力达成企业战略目标,它的重要性呈现在行动管理、目标管理、和技术管理上[10-11]。
会议信息的有效传达和反馈对于企事业决策者的管理来说至关重要。所以会议管理系统应该能成为会议管理者提供高效的查询和管理方法的帮手[12]。但长期以来人们使用传统的人工方法发布会议信息,整理会议记录,查询会议记录

 

会议是一个集思广益的渠道,会议是一个集合的载体。通过会议使不同的人、不同的想法汇聚一堂,相互碰撞,从而产生“金点子”。许多高水准的创意就是开会期间产生的。但开发一个系统直接面对办公室事务,这又是对信息化最具有挑战性的工作,所以系统的成功开发、运用需要克服许多困难。具体表现为投资大、效果不明显;水平低、重复建设多;硬件投入多、软件投入少;模拟手工作业增加管理负担等。因此,如何有效解决这些问题是开发系统的人员所需要探究和思考的。

目  录
摘  要    2
ABSTRACT    3
第一章 绪论    6
1.1 研究背景    6
1.2 系统的开发意义    7
1.3 研究内容    8
第二章 相关技术介绍    9
2.1 数据库技术    9
2.2 VUE技术    9
 
第三章 系统分析    13
3.1可行性分析    13
3.2功能性需求分析    13
3.3系统用例分析    14
3.4系统用例规约    15
第四章 系统设计    17
4.1系统架构设计    17
4.1.1 表示层    17
4.1.2 业务逻辑层    17
4.1.3 持久层    17
4.2系统功能设计    18
4.3数据库设计    20
4.3.1数据库逻辑结构设计    20
4.3.2数据库物理结构设计    20
第五章 系统实现    30
5.1 系统登录    30
5.2 系统主界面实现    30
5.3 会议管理员信息管理    31
5.4    员工管理的实现    32
5.5    会议管理    33
5.6    会议物料管理    33
5.7    请假审核管理    34
5.9会议签到管理    35
第6章 系统测试    36
6.1 测试目的和原则    36
6.2 功能测试    36
6.3 测试结论    38
总 结    39
参考文献    40
致  谢    42

  • 1
    点赞
  • 4
    收藏
    觉得还不错? 一键收藏
  • 1
    评论
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值